Blow molding is a vital process in creating hollow plastic products, and the molds used are essential for achieving high-quality parts. Understanding the different types of blow molding molds can help businesses make informed decisions. Generally, three types of blow molding molds are common: extrusion, injection, and stretch molds. Each has unique applications and benefits. For example, extrusion molds are ideal for producinG Bottles and containers with uniform walls, while injection molds are suitable for complex shapes and thinner walls.

The cost of blow molding molds can vary significantly. Several factors contribute to these price differences. Material quality is crucial. Premium materials may lead to longer-lasting molds. Cheaper alternatives might save money initially but could fail faster. This trade-off must be considered.
Design complexity plays a significant role. Intricate designs usually require more time and effort in production. A simple mold might cost less but may not meet all design needs. It’s essential to find a balance between complexity and purpose. Additionally, the size of the mold affects the overall cost. Larger molds require more materials and manufacturing resources.

When assessing blow molding molds, quality is paramount. A reliable mold ensures consistent production and minimizes defects. Industry reports indicate that nearly 30% of production issues stem from mold quality. Key aspects to evaluate include material composition, precision craftsmanship, and surface finish. High-grade steel or aluminum is often preferred for durability and heat resistance.

When considering where to buy blow molding molds, both online and local suppliers offer unique advantages. Online suppliers typically provide a broader range of options and competitive prices. This convenience allows you to easily compare different manufacturers and find the best fit for your needs. Yet, the challenge lies in not being able to inspect the molds physically before buying. There can be unexpected quality issues that only become apparent upon receipt.
Local suppliers, on the other hand, allow for personal interaction. You can discuss your specific requirements in detail. Seeing the mold firsthand can greatly influence your decision. However, local inventories may be limited. You might find their prices less competitive than an online search.
